    Hi @cesaicumpar

    Based on the few lines, it looks to be related to the indexables data.

    We have seen unexpected issues where the previously optimized data is invalid or incomplete. We’ll start with a reset of the optimization to ensure we’ve removed any invalid data. Let’s cover a few important things to be aware of beforehand.

    We recommend creating regular backups of your site and database for your site’s health and safety. Backups are especially important before making substantial changes to your website. It provides you with a safety net if something were to go wrong.

    1. Install & activate the Yoast Test Helper plugin
    2. Go to Tools > Yoast Test
    3. Locate the Yoast SEO section and click on the ‘Reset indexables tables & migrations’, ‘Reset Prominent words calculation’, and ‘Reset Internal link counter’ buttons. After each click, the page will reload to confirm that the specific reset was successful.
    4. Go to WP admin dashboard > Yoast SEO > Tools, and under SEO data, click the “Start SEO data optimization” button to allow Yoast to rescan your content.

    After completing the process, could you check and monitor if you still receive any PHP errors or warnings that are similar to what you’re experiencing right now? Please make sure you’re also on the latest version of Yoast SEO for WordPress.
